A shareholder at Krass Monroe, P.A., Pat concentrates on commercial real estate development and financing, with emphasis on negotiating deal terms, drafting documentation and resolving complex title, environmental and land use issues. Working extensively as lead counsel for national franchisees and franchisors, financial groups and investment companies, Pat has provided representation in the following:
- Multi-million dollar acquisitions
- Sales
- Leasebacks
- Private equity transactions
Pat’s in-depth knowledge of commercial real estate law and her level of commitment contribute to helping clients attain their goals and grow their businesses with highly successful results.
She is a member of several professional associations and is the past chair of Perspectives, Inc., a non-profit organization serving at-risk and homeless families and children.
Pat earned her B.A. degree from the University of Minnesota and a Juris Doctor degree from William Mitchell College of Law.
